Best of May 2015




In May I discovered a couple of new things, but mainly shopped my stash and put some oldies but goodies to new uses.
I continued using Kat Von D Shade and Light contour palette as a matte eyeshadow palette. These shades look and blend amazingly on the lids! 
I discovered Cover FX Custom Colour Drops, which are concentrated drops that you can mix with anything. My favourite combination is with eye cream to create a moisturising concealer.
My love for Smashbox Cream Contour Kit reflects my interest in cream products in general. I mainly reached for the highlighter and contour shade to create chiselled, yet natural looks.
Smashbox Photo Angle Pure Pigment eyeliner in Cocoa is a similar concept to Benefit Push-up liner, but much better executed. This product has all advantages of the Benefit's product sans the drawbacks. It's pigmented and creamy, goes on smoothly and lasts all day. 
Bourjois Bronzing Primer is a rediscovered product. It may be used as a base, but I use it as a cream bronzer and it offers the most natural sunkissed glow ever.
Bourjois Cream Blush no 01 is a beautiful cream-to-powder formula and a natural peachy shade locked in a tiny vintage trinket compact. I used this so often that I hit the pan.
I applied the two Bourjois products mentioned above with tools which aren't intended for cream products at all, but they work like a dream. They're two natural bristles brushes, one is a kabuki sold together with Dior powders and the other one is a racoon foundation brush by a Polish brand Kozlowski. Both brushes help me achieve a sheer coverage and an incredibly natural look. 
I couldn't resist picking a new product by Urban Decay, their Revolution High-Colour Lipgloss in Liar, which is the perfect brownish nude. 


My favourite skincare items were Pharmaceris Mattifying Gel-Cream which not only mattifies, but also offers a primer-like finish. 
Dreams Come True Bounce Cheese Cream is a kind of late discovery. I started using this in the last quarter of May, but it instantly became my favourite. It's good both as a day and night cream, it has a peculiar texture, goes on like a dream and leaves my skin super soft and smooth and hydrated without being greasy.


I gravitated towards periwinkle blues on my nails. My favourite picks were Sally Hansen in Sugar Fix and Babe Blue, Bourjois in Adora-bleu and Rimmel in Bestival Blue.


Aa far as formula, packaging and overall quality are concerned the new La Laque polishes by Bourjois can't be beaten. Probably the best drugstore nail polish these days.
